Learning about concepts like cognitive load (the amount of mental effort required to use a product), Hick's Law (the more choices you give someone, the longer it takes them to decide), and the Gestalt principles of visual perception (how our brains instinctively group elements together) has given me a scientific basis for my design decisions. The true birth of the modern statistical chart can be credited to the brilliant work of William Playfair, a Scottish engineer and political economist working in the late 18th century. There are several fundamental stitches that form the building blocks of crochet: the chain stitch, single crochet, double crochet, and treble crochet, to name a few.
